Can you curl hair without a curler?

All you need is a headband (or a long, unused sock) to wrap around your head, then twist the hair around it. After a few hours, release the headband to find beautiful, bouncy curls.

Do you clip your hair after curling with a curling iron?

Here’s a pro trick: after curling a section of hair with a curling iron, slip it out of the iron with the curl intact, and then clip the curl to your head as if it was a roller. Clip each section after you set it, and leave all of your hair clipped until it cools off.

Why do you need a curling iron without a clamp?

You might want a curling iron without a clamp because you might want to get a better curl. The clamps can crimp the hair if you don’t fix it properly at the end. Additionally, the wave pattern of this curling iron without a clamp is more distributed and pronounced throughout the entire hair shaft.

How big of a barrel do you need for a curling iron?

“If the iron is too big for your hair length, it’s just going to be a pain to use,” says Stone. You can always brush through tighter curls to make them relax. So, if you have short or medium-length hair, opt for a barrel that’s 1″ in diameter. If you have long hair or want looser curls, go for a 1 ¼” barrel.

Which way to curl hair?

For a more natural look, you’ll want to curl your hair away from your face. This means winding the hair down and around the wand of the curling iron in a clockwise direction on the right side of your face and a counter-clockwise direction on the left side. This is the right way to curl your hair:
